The Racing Writer's Podcast: Jade Gurss
Jade Gurss is back with another must-read auto racing book, this time having worked with Al Unser Jr. Gurss, who had known Unser back during the latter’s driving career, takes The Racing Writer’s Podcast inside "Al Unser Jr.: A Checkered Past," including:
• The work to tell Unser’s story in the best way
• The reason for starting the book with Unser’s suicide attempt
• Unser's willingness to be vulnerable
• The honesty and openness of Unser about his personal life and decisions
• Drug use and the Penske days
• Vivid memories on winning the Indianapolis 500 but feeling adrift afterward
• How complex Unser is
• The fact-checking process
• What Gurss was looking forward to hearing from Unser about
• How it felt after such an intense project was done
• What the takeaway for readers should be of Unser’s story
